Function and performance
Soft rubber is the usual choice when maximum available grip is sought, especially on well-maintained tracks with clean surfaces. Scaleauto's RT Soft compound offers good deformation under load, which expands the contact patch with the track and translates into more effective traction during corner exits.
The grooved surface serves a dual purpose: on one hand, it provides additional flexibility to the tread; on the other, it helps keep the tyre free from dirt particles that could progressively reduce grip during the race on a smooth compound.
Compatibility and mounting
With a width of 12 mm and a diameter of 24 mm, these tyres fit standard rear rims of 1/32 scale slot cars that accept this size. Before mounting, it is advisable to always check the rim dimensions to ensure a proper fit. Post-mounting truing — with fine sandpaper or a lathe — allows for precise diameter adjustment and ensures perfect concentricity, which makes a difference on track.

Considerations
Soft compounds are more sensitive to accumulated dirt on the track than hard ones. On circuits with a lot of dust or on unmaintained plastic tracks, it may be advisable to consider a medium hardness compound. Additionally, soft rubber tends to wear out somewhat faster, so it is wise to carry a spare set during long sessions.

What is the difference between a grooved tyre and a smooth one?
The smooth tyre maximises the pure contact surface with the track, while the grooved tyre introduces small channels that help evacuate dirt particles and provide a bit more flexibility to the tread. On very clean tracks, the smooth tyre usually has an advantage; in more variable conditions, the grooved tyre maintains grip more consistently.
Is it necessary to true the tyres after mounting?
It is not strictly mandatory, but it is highly recommended in competition. Truing ensures that both rear tyres have exactly the same diameter and rotate concentrically, which translates into more balanced traction and better car response.
